Questions and instructions

Literal question
H11 do you have hot and cold piped water?
1. Yes, in this unit
2. Yes, in this building
3. No, only cold piped water in this unit
4. No, only cold piped water in this building
5. No, only cold piped water outside this building
6. No piped water

Interviewer instructions
Complete this item for all occupied housing units selected for your assignment. Circle only one answer for this question and note skip pattern

Piped water means a supply of water is available at a sink, washbasin, bathtub, or shower. The hot water need not be supplied continuously. Hot water supplied by an electric faucet attachment at the kitchen sink, an electric shower attachment, etc., is not piped hot water.

Piped water may be located within the unit itself, or it may be in the hallway, or in a room used by several units in the building. It may even be necessary to go outdoors to reach that part of the building in which the piped water is located.

1. Circle 1 for "Yes, hot and cold in this unit" if there is hot and cold running water inside the house, apartment, or mobile home being enumerated.
2. Circle 2 for "Yes, hot and cold in this building" if there is hot and cold running water inside the house, apartment, or mobile home being enumerated.
3. Circle 3 for "No, cold only in this unit" if there is cold running water available inside the unit.(SKIP TO H13)
4. Circle 4 for "No, cold only in this building" if there is cold running water available inside the unit.(SKIP TO H13)
5. Circle 5 for "No, cold only outside this building" if there is only cold running water available outside the unit. (SKIP TO H13)
6. Circle 6 for "No, piped water" if there is no piped water on this property. (SKIP TO H13)
Question post text
If answer is Yes (1 to 2),continue on to H12
If answer is No (3 thru 6), go to H13
